Larger hard particles can cause immediate and severe damage to the system, such as cutting seals and scoring metal surfaces. Smaller particles, sometimes referred to as “silt,” may not cause noticeable damage initially, but over time, they can wear down components and lead to gradual failure.

The second category of contamination consists of soft particles, which primarily originate from materials used in the manufacturing process, such as rubber or urethane seals, composite bearings, and cloth fibers. These soft particles can obstruct orifices and small passageways within the Mobile Column Lift For Sale Baltimore MD hydraulic system, potentially leading to clogged or malfunctioning components. The presence of such particles can result in significant performance issues and, ultimately, system failure if not addressed properly.

The third category of contamination is water, which can be introduced into the Mobile Column Lift For Sale Baltimore MD system in several ways. Water may enter the hydraulic fluid through a humid environment, or it can be introduced via components that were not fully dried after cleaning. Regardless of the source, water can be a major source of corrosion and microbial growth within the hydraulic system, causing long-term damage to sensitive components and reducing the overall efficiency of the system.

Once the potential sources of contamination have been identified, the next step for cylinder manufacturers is to take proactive measures to prevent contamination from being introduced during the assembly process. Despite the fact that cutting and machining processes are essential for the creation of hydraulic cylinders, these processes can also generate contaminants that must be carefully managed. To mitigate this risk, manufacturers can implement thorough cleaning procedures to ensure that any debris or particles left over from the manufacturing process are removed before assembly begins. Additionally, the work surfaces, storage areas, and material handling devices used in the manufacturing process should be kept clean and free of dust, dirt, and metal particles to prevent contamination from re-entering the cylinder during assembly.

To further minimize the risk of contamination, parts that have been cleaned can be stored in sealed plastic bags or covered with protective plastic sheeting. This helps to shield the parts from airborne contaminants that may otherwise settle on them. In addition to these physical measures, manufacturers can also implement climate control systems and air filtration systems within their facilities. These systems can help limit the presence of airborne dust and control humidity levels, both of which can contribute to contamination during the cylinder’s manufacturing process.

Another important step in preventing contamination is ensuring that all parts are thoroughly dried after cleaning. Any moisture left behind can become a source of contamination, particularly in the form of water that can cause corrosion or microbial growth. In addition to moisture control, manufacturers must also be mindful of the materials used during the cleaning process. Common shop rags and disposable towels are notorious for shedding lint and fibers, which can become soft particle contaminants in the hydraulic system. To avoid this, manufacturers should use lint-free shop rags and disposable wipers, as well as absorbent mats, which are less likely to shed fibers during the assembly process.

Despite these preventive measures, it is still possible for some contaminants to evade detection and remain within the Mobile Column Lift For Sale Baltimore MD cylinder. To address this, manufacturers can employ additional measures to remove any remaining contamination before delivering the completed cylinder to the customer. One such measure is functional testing, which is routinely conducted to check for internal or external leaks and ensure that the cylinder operates within its specified parameters. During this testing process, hydraulic fluid is cycled through the cylinder, flushing out any contaminants that may have been inadvertently introduced during assembly.

While flushing the cylinder during testing is an effective way to remove contaminants, it can also have the unintended consequence of increasing the contamination levels of the test stand hydraulic fluid. To mitigate this risk, the test stand can be equipped with high-performance Mobile Column Lift For Sale Baltimore MD hydraulic filters designed to remove microscopic particles, even those as small as one micron. These filters help ensure that the hydraulic fluid used during testing does not become a source of contamination for future cylinders. In many cases, manufacturers employ multiple filters at various points in the system to provide an added layer of protection against contamination, ensuring that the hydraulic fluid remains as clean as possible throughout the testing and assembly process.

In Mobile Column Lift For Sale Baltimore MD hydraulic systems, ensuring the cleanliness of the fluid is vital for the longevity and proper functioning of the entire system, especially when working with hydraulic cylinders. Contaminants in the fluid, even in minute quantities, can cause significant wear and tear, leading to failures, reduced efficiency, and costly repairs. To address this, a robust filtration system is essential. The placement of filters within the system, along with a strategic approach to cleaning the fluid and monitoring its cleanliness, can help maintain the integrity of the hydraulic components, particularly during the testing of hydraulic cylinders.

The most critical location for a filter is in the return line. When Mobile Column Lift For Sale Baltimore MD hydraulic cylinders are used in applications, they often become contaminated with particles and debris during operation. As fluid flows back from the cylinder into the reservoir, any contamination that has been flushed out of the cylinder must be captured before it circulates through the system again. Placing a filter in the return line ensures that the fluid returning to the reservoir is as clean as possible, preventing contaminants from affecting the rest of the hydraulic system.
